 Job Overview
We are seeking a highly capable and motivated Transmission Line Worker with a strong foundation in Electrical (Light or Heavy Current) to join our technical operations team. This role is focused on performing line inspections, servitude maintenance, and hardware repairs across the transmission network. It also includes active participation in restoration efforts during emergencies.
The ideal candidate will have a relevant Trade Certificate in Electrical Engineering, be safety-focused, physically fit, and comfortable working in high-risk and outdoor environments.

 Key Responsibilities
-
Perform supervised line inspections, servitude maintenance, and hardware repairs
-
Conduct routine and emergency fault investigations
-
Support power line restoration efforts following outages or breakdowns
-
Operate, maintain, and inspect technical tools and equipment
-
Ensure compliance with internal Safety, Health, Environmental, and Quality (SHEQ) policies
-
Engage in vegetation control and site preparation activities
-
Represent the company professionally in customer and stakeholder interactions
-
Accurately report work activities, safety incidents, and maintenance records
